In such case we should allow > > > all pages to recycle, because you can't assume where pages are > > > allocated from and where they are being handled. > > > > > > I suggest the following: > > > > > > return !page_pfmemalloc() && > > > ( page_to_nid(page) == pool->p.nid || pool->p.nid == NUMA_NO_NODE ); > > > > > > 1) never recycle emergency pages, regardless of pool nid. > > > 2) always recycle if pool is NUMA_NO_NODE. > > > > As I can see, below are the cases that the pool->p.nid could be > > NUMA_NO_NODE: > > > > 1. kernel built with the CONFIG_NUMA being off. > > > > 2. kernel built with the CONFIG_NUMA being on, but FW/BIOS dose not provide > > a valid node id through ACPI/DT, and it has the below cases: > > > > a). the hardware itself is single numa node system, so maybe it is valid > > to not provide a valid node for the device. > > b). the hardware itself is multi numa nodes system, and the FW/BIOS is > > broken that it does not provide a valid one. > > > > 3. kernel built with the CONFIG_NUMA being on, and FW/BIOS dose provide a > > valid node id through ACPI/DT, but the driver does not pass the valid > > node id when calling page_pool_init(). > > > > I am not sure which case this patch is trying to fix, maybe Rongqing can help to > > clarify. > > > > For case 1 and case 2 (a), I suppose checking pool->p.nid being > > NUMA_NO_NODE is enough. > > > > For case 2 (b), There may be argument that it should be fixed in the BIOS/FW, > > But it also can be argued that the numa_mem_id() checking has been done in > > the driver that has not using page pool yet when deciding whether to do > > recycling, see [1]. If I understanding correctly, recycling is normally done at the > > NAPI pooling, which has the same affinity as the rx interrupt, and rx interrupt is > > not changed very often. If it does change to different memory node, maybe it > > makes sense not to recycle the old page belongs to old node? > > > > > > For case 3, I am not sure if any driver is doing that, and if the page pool API > > even allow that? > > > > I think pool_page_reusable should support NUMA_NO_NODE no matter which cases > Yes > > And recycling is normally done at the NAPI pooling, NUMA_NO_NODE hint to use the > local node, except memory usage is unbalance, so I add the check that the page nid is > same as numa_mem_id() if pool is NUMA_NO_NODE I am not sure i am following here.
